578a47ce4a Fix segmentation fault during building stack traces string (#22902)
### What does this PR do?

Bun sometimes crashes with a segmentation fault while generating stack
traces.

the following might be happening in `remapZigException`:

1. The first populateStackTrace (OnlyPosition) sets `frames_len` (e.g.,
frames_len = 5)
613aea1787/src/bun.js/bindings/bindings.cpp (L4793)
```
[frame1, frame2, frame3, frame4, frame5]
```

2. Frame filtering in remapZigException reduces `frames_len` (e.g.,
frames_len = 3)
613aea1787/src/bun.js/VirtualMachine.zig (L2686-L2704)
```
[frame1, frame4, frame5, (frame4, frame5)] 
// frame2 and frame3 are removed by filtering; frames_len is set to 3 here, but frame4 and frame5 remain in their original positions
```

3. The second populateStackTrace (OnlySourceLine) increases `frames_len`
(e.g., frames_len = 5)
613aea1787/src/bun.js/bindings/bindings.cpp (L4793)
```
[frame1, frame4, frame5, frame4, frame5]
```

When deinit is executed on these frames, the ref count is excessively
decremented (for frame4 and frame5), resulting in a UAF.

02d0586da5 Increase crash report stack trace buffer from 10 to 20 frames (#23225)
## Summary

Increase the stack trace buffer size in the crash handler from 10 to 20
frames to ensure more useful frames are included in crash reports sent
to bun.report.

## Motivation

Currently, we capture up to 10 stack frames when generating crash
reports. However, many of these frames get filtered out when
`StackLine.fromAddress()` returns `null` for invalid/empty frames. This
results in only a small number of frames (sometimes as few as 5)
actually being sent to the server.

## Changes

- Increased `addr_buf` array size from `[10]usize` to `[20]usize` in
`src/crash_handler.zig:307`

## Impact

By capturing more frames initially, we ensure that after filtering we
still have a meaningful number of frames in the crash report. This will
help with debugging crashes by providing more context about the call
stack.

The encoding function `encodeTraceString()` has no hardcoded limits and
will encode all available frames, so this change directly translates to
more frames being sent to bun.report.

f14f3b03bb Add new bindings generator; port SSLConfig (#23169)
Add a new generator for JS → Zig bindings. The bulk of the conversion is
done in C++, after which the data is transformed into an FFI-safe
representation, passed to Zig, and then finally transformed into
idiomatic Zig types.

In its current form, the new bindings generator supports:

* Signed and unsigned integers
* Floats (plus a “finite” variant that disallows NaN and infinities)
* Strings
* ArrayBuffer (accepts ArrayBuffer, TypedArray, or DataView)
* Blob
* Optional types
* Nullable types (allows null, whereas Optional only allows undefined)
* Arrays
* User-defined string enumerations
* User-defined unions (fields can optionally be named to provide a
better experience in Zig)
* Null and undefined, for use in unions (can more efficiently represent
optional/nullable unions than wrapping a union in an optional)
* User-defined dictionaries (arbitrary key-value pairs; expects a JS
object and parses it into a struct)
* Default values for dictionary members
* Alternative names for dictionary members (e.g., to support both
`serverName` and `servername` without taking up twice the space)
* Descriptive error messages
* Automatic `fromJS` functions in Zig for dictionaries
* Automatic `deinit` functions for the generated Zig types

Although this bindings generator has many features not present in
`bindgen.ts`, it does not yet implement all of `bindgen.ts`'s
functionality, so for the time being, it has been named `bindgenv2`, and
its configuration is specified in `.bindv2.ts` files. Once all
`bindgen.ts`'s functionality has been incorporated, it will be renamed.

This PR ports `SSLConfig` to use the new bindings generator; see
`SSLConfig.bindv2.ts`.

c8cb7713fc Fix Windows crash in process.title when console title is empty (#23184)
## Summary

Fixes a segmentation fault on Windows 11 when accessing `process.title`
in certain scenarios (e.g., when fetching system information or making
Discord webhook requests).

## Root Cause

The crash occurred in libuv's `uv_get_process_title()` at `util.c:413`
in the `strlen()` call. The issue is that `uv__get_process_title()`
could return success (0) but leave `process_title` as NULL in edge cases
where:

1. `GetConsoleTitleW()` returns an empty string
2. `uv__convert_utf16_to_utf8()` succeeds but doesn't allocate memory
for the empty string
3. The subsequent `assert(process_title)` doesn't catch this in release
builds
4. `strlen(process_title)` crashes with a null pointer dereference

## Changes

Added defensive checks in `BunProcess.cpp`:
1. Initialize the title buffer to an empty string before calling
`uv_get_process_title()`
2. Check if the buffer is empty after the call returns
3. Fall back to "bun" if the title is empty or the call fails

79e0aa9bcf bun:test performance regression fix (#23199)
### What does this PR do?

Fixes #23120

bun:test changes introduced an added 16-100ms sleep between test files.
For a test suite with many fast-running test files, this caused
significant impact. Elysia's test suite was running 2x slower (1.8s →
3.9s).

861fdacebc Enable --useExplicitResourceManagement by default (#23155)
### What does this PR do?

This PR enables `--useExplicitResourceManagement` JSC option by default,
to expose following builtins:

- `DisposableStack`
- `AsyncDisposableStack`
- `Iterator@@dispose`
- `AsyncIterator@@asyncDispose`
